I am going to Poland! It is odd to think that I have never been on a mission’s trip before, especially since I am entering into full time missions. I believe this will be an awesome opportunity not only for cross-cultural ministry experience, but to advance God’s gospel as well.

I will be partnering with Sun Valley Community Church and a program they run known as Institute For Missions (IFM). The team, composed of four members including myself, will be working with JosiahVenture in Poland. While the details of the trip are purposefully vague (so as to simulate the actual encounter of most missionaries) I do know I will be heavily involved with an English camp. What I most love about the trip itself is that the basis is to support a full time missionary, and secondly the camp which I will be working with is extremely evangelical. I believe the opportunity uniquely presents itself to spread the gospel to those who would not usually attend a church service.

The trip will run from late May 23rd to the end of July. Yet the emphasis of the trip is actually not on the trip itself, but on the growth of the individuals, or preparation, beforehand. For the next two months I will be researching Polish culture, engaging with God’s gospel, and preparing myself for cross-cultural servanthood.
